Output 017d60bc1db3abb6c1ba6ecc3d39c70668d21ea1c215b3f58c01459b9f5b2264:6

value
25829114
script pubkey
OP_0 OP_PUSHBYTES_20 146c15484ebdfbb633707ebcd55bde29faf77f24
address
ltc1qz3kp2jzwhhamvvms067d2k7798a0wleyr2sl5f
transaction
017d60bc1db3abb6c1ba6ecc3d39c70668d21ea1c215b3f58c01459b9f5b2264
spent
true